import gzip
import json
import logging
from operator import itemgetter
import pika
from pyinfra.config import get_config
from pyinfra.storage.adapters.s3 import get_s3_storage
CONFIG = get_config()
logging.basicConfig()
logger = logging.getLogger()
logger.setLevel(logging.INFO)
def read_connection_params():
credentials = pika.PlainCredentials(CONFIG.rabbitmq_username, CONFIG.rabbitmq_password)
parameters = pika.ConnectionParameters(
host=CONFIG.rabbitmq_host,
port=CONFIG.rabbitmq_port,
heartbeat=int(CONFIG.rabbitmq_heartbeat),
credentials=credentials,
)
return parameters
def make_channel(connection) -> pika.adapters.blocking_connection.BlockingChannel:
channel = connection.channel()
channel.basic_qos(prefetch_count=1)
return channel
def declare_queue(channel, queue: str):
args = {"x-dead-letter-exchange": "", "x-dead-letter-routing-key": CONFIG.dead_letter_queue}
return channel.queue_declare(queue=queue, auto_delete=False, durable=True, arguments=args)
def make_connection() -> pika.BlockingConnection:
parameters = read_connection_params()
connection = pika.BlockingConnection(parameters)
return connection
def upload_and_make_message_body():
bucket = CONFIG.storage_bucket
dossier_id, file_id, suffix = "dossier", "file", "json.gz"
content = {"key": "value"}
object_name = f"{dossier_id}/{file_id}.{suffix}"
data = gzip.compress(json.dumps(content).encode("utf-8"))
storage = get_s3_storage(CONFIG)
if not storage.has_bucket(bucket):
storage.make_bucket(bucket)
storage.put_object(bucket, object_name, data)
message_body = {
"dossierId": dossier_id,
"fileId": file_id,
"targetFileExtension": suffix,
"responseFileExtension": f"result.{suffix}",
}
return message_body
def main():
connection = make_connection()
channel = make_channel(connection)
declare_queue(channel, CONFIG.request_queue)
declare_queue(channel, CONFIG.response_queue)
message = upload_and_make_message_body()
message_encoded = json.dumps(message).encode("utf-8")
channel.basic_publish(
"",
CONFIG.request_queue,
# properties=pika.BasicProperties(headers=None),
properties=pika.BasicProperties(headers={"x-tenant-id": "redaction"}),
body=message_encoded,
)
logger.info(f"Put {message} on {CONFIG.request_queue}")
storage = get_s3_storage(CONFIG)
for method_frame, properties, body in channel.consume(queue=CONFIG.response_queue, inactivity_timeout=10):
if not body:
break
response = json.loads(body)
logger.info(f"Received {response}")
logger.info(f"Message headers: {properties.headers}")
channel.basic_ack(method_frame.delivery_tag)
dossier_id, file_id = itemgetter("dossierId", "fileId")(response)
suffix = message["responseFileExtension"]
result = storage.get_object(CONFIG.storage_bucket, f"{dossier_id}/{file_id}.{suffix}")
result = json.loads(gzip.decompress(result))
logger.info(f"Contents of result on storage: {result}")
channel.close()
if __name__ == "__main__":
main()
